Risk of Nephrectomy in Previous Living Kidney Donors
Abstract
BACKGROUND: For patients with a solitary kidney, such as living kidney donors, the surgical treatment of renal tumors may result in loss of function of the remaining kidney.
METHODS: We conducted a retrospective, matched cohort study to determine the long-term risk of partial or total nephrectomy in previous living kidney donors compared to healthy nondonors. We reviewed the predonation charts for all living kidney donors in Ontario, Canada …
